Hello Bistro is a fresh, fast‑casual restaurant serving build‑your‑own salads, signature wraps, juicy burgers, and crispy fries, all crafted to order with high‑quality ingredients. Pile your salad high with premium toppings, proteins, and house‑made dressings, or dig into a classic burger and fries combo with a modern twist. Stop in for a quick lunch, casual dinner, or post‑work hangout, or order ahead for streamlined takeout and pickup. With vegetarian and lighter options alongside indulgent favorites, Hello Bistro is the neighborhood spot where you can eat the way you want—every day of the week.

Sept 2021 update – Had to give them another try. They are in a relatively convenient spot next to all kinds of shopping and the concept of salads and sandwiches for lunch is good. This was a gorgeous day and they had outdoor seating available, so the stars seemed to have aligned.

This time we ordered a make-your-own salad and the Southwest BBQ burger meal. The burger was supposed to have some seasoning to it, but I could not detect any – perhaps due to the BBQ sauce, the french fries, the cheese and onions. It was tasty though, and I handled the lack of heat by grabbing some of the available Tabasco to dunk the burger in.

The salad was made just the way we wanted it. The shrimp are the little tiny ones, and even though we asked for it to be lightly dressed, it was almost drenched, but overall, it was good and tasty.

A salad and a burger ended up setting us back $25. Seems high.

Overall, I am bumping up the rating to a three star for the better experience this time.

2021 – Went there last night on the way back from shopping and were very disappointed. As it was a last minute decision, we did not order ahead, but stopped in. The ordering process was smooth and efficient. We noticed a LOT of people working and a bunch of people waiting for orders, but – maybe? – there were a lot of to-go orders?

We ordered salads from their normal menu with one substitution in each salad. In one case, we asked that instead of shrimp, they put in their Salmon. In the other case, we asked that they really spice it up! in both cases we were disappointed.

There was no real sign of any kind of COVID restrictions. Some signs on some tables, but they were ignored with people sitting at those tables without masks on, etc.

As we were idly waiting, we noticed that four of the workers started congregating together and looking over one of the salads – as it turned out, it was one of ours – there seemed to be something wrong with it and they were debating what to do. Eventually, one of the workers started fishing out some of the ingredients and discarding them. We thought that was odd.

A few minutes later, that same worker came towards us with a paper bag with our two salads. Not connecting the dots, we saw that there were two salads in the bag, so we left and drove home. When we got home and unpacked, we figured out what happened: In salad #1, they put it together with shrimp and then realized their mistake. However, rather than discard it, they attempted to fish out the shrimp, and replaced it with chopped up salmon (the kind that comes from a can – like tuna!!!) and served it to us. Luckily, we are not allergic to shrimp as we found some shrimp in the salad after all.

As to salad #2, remember that I asked for it to be spiced up? That translated to exactly one small square piece of jalapeno. Very disappointing!

Mistakes happen in food service. It’s how they are handled that determine whether a restaurant gets a good rating or a poor rating. This place does not deserve a good rating based on this experience!

Notice in the photos that both the salmon (again, it was the canned variety) and the avocado, were placed on top and the squashed flat when the container was closed on it. Presentation was terrible!
